Why the Flensburger Förde is a Must-Visit Destination

What makes the Flensburg Fjord so special is its dual identity. As a border region, it seamlessly weaves together German precision and Danish leisure. Here, you don't just visit a place; you step into a cross-border community where the sea is the heart of everything.


A Natural Paradise for Outdoor Lovers

The fjord is protected from the open sea, making the water calmer and perfect for sailing, kayaking, or stand-up paddling. The "Fördesetig" (Fjord Trail) offers miles of hiking and cycling paths with constant views of the shimmering water.


A Journey Through Rum and Maritime History

Flensburg, the "Rum City," sits at the tip of the fjord. Its history as a merchant hub for the West Indies is still visible in the restored merchant courts and the historic harbor, where traditional sailing ships still dock today.


Exploring the Best Spots: From Flensburg to Denmark

To help you navigate this stunning region, our Flensburger Förde guide highlights the essential stops along both the northern and southern shores.


Flensburg: The Vibrant Heart

Start your journey in the old town. Walk through the Rote Straße, a picturesque alley filled with artisan shops and wine bars. Don't miss the Maritime Museum to understand how the fjord shaped the city's destiny.


Glücksburg: The Fairy Tale Corner

Just a short drive or boat ride from Flensburg lies Glücksburg. It is home to the Glücksburg Castle, one of the most important Renaissance castles in Northern Europe. Surrounded by water and lush parks, it’s a photographer’s dream.


The Danish Side: Holnis and Beyond

The Holnis Peninsula reaches deep into the fjord and offers some of the best beaches in the area. From here, you can literally look across the water to Denmark. If you cross the border (often just a bridge or a short ferry away), the Gendarmstien trail offers a world-class hiking experience along the Danish coast.


Practical Tips for Your Fjord Adventure

The Best Time to Visit

  • Summer (June - August): Perfect for swimming at Solitüde beach and enjoying the outdoor cafe culture.

  • Autumn/Winter: Ideal for those seeking peace. There is nothing quite like a brisk walk along the fjord followed by a hot "Lummerum" (Flensburg’s famous hot rum drink) in your cozy Oben Estate apartment.


Culinary Highlights

You cannot leave without trying a Fischbrötchen (fish roll) at the harbor. For a more refined experience, the restaurants in Flensburg’s historic center offer "New Nordic" influenced cuisine that highlights local Baltic seafood.
